WebPessary A pessary is a soft, flexible device that is placed in the vagina to help support the bladder, vagina, uterus, and/or rectum. Pessaries are made in many different shapes and sizes. A pessary is a non-surgical way to treat pelvic organ prolapse and sometimes incontinence. Types of pelvic support problems: Web23. dec 2024 · 3. Insert your finger. WebPessaries should be changed or removed, cleaned and reinserted every 4–6 months. This can be done by your doctor, nurse or you may be able to do this yourself. Pessaries do not usually cause any problems but can sometimes cause infection, discharge, bleeding or ulceration. Very rarely, the pessary may get stuck. ... Patient Education and ... A pessary does not fix or cure the actual … godliness sermon illustrationsWebTwo thirds of women opt to use a vaginal pessary initially to manage the symptoms of pelvic organ prolapse. In the UK most women attend a health care professional at least every six months to change the pessary. This represents a significant burden both economically to the health care system and personally for the woman.
